problema per aggiungere un database mdf da visual studio

eleinad85

Nuovo Utente
2 Ago 2010
17
0
0
salve a tutti, devo aggiungere in una windows application un database .mdf, allora vado su progetto, aggiungi nuovo elemento e scelgo database basato su servizi. ma non appena faccio aggiungi passano 10 secondi circa e mi esce un errore...ho installato sqlserver express, sqllocaldb, data tools ecc.. come mai non mi funziona che devo fare? ecco l'errore, uso visual studio community 2015

Immagine2.png
 

marino51

Utente Attivo
28 Feb 2013
2.927
166
63
Lombardia
sul server,
in "SQL Server Configuration Manager", per la tua istanza, abilita i protocolli come da figura

sql1a.PNG

poi con tasto destro su tcp/ip apri proprietà e controlla/inserisci che su IPALL ci sia la porta 1433

sql1b.PNG

su "SQL Server Surface Area Configuration" attiva

sql2a.PNG

quindi seleziona come la figura sottostante,

sql2b.PNG

fai un controllo anche a firewall che non blocchi la porta
 
Ultima modifica:

eleinad85

Nuovo Utente
2 Ago 2010
17
0
0
la prima fase l'ho fatta, ma la seconda? dove trovo SQL Server Surface Area Configuration? sul management studio ci sta ma non mi fa fare quelle cose
 

marino51

Utente Attivo
28 Feb 2013
2.927
166
63
Lombardia
in "Microsoft SQL Servar Management Studio
tasto destro su un server, proprietà, connessioni, spunta "Allow remote connections to this server"
 

marino51

Utente Attivo
28 Feb 2013
2.927
166
63
Lombardia
in "Microsoft SQL Servar Management Studio
tasto destro su un server, proprietà, connessioni, spunta "Allow remote connections to this server"

ps : se in "cerca programmi e file", inserisci SQL, ti escono una serie di tools tra cui quello del precedente post
 
Ultima modifica:

eleinad85

Nuovo Utente
2 Ago 2010
17
0
0
fatto, già c'era ma non me li crea lo stesso, esce sempre lo stesso errore..su servizi è tutto avviato io non so che fare
 

marino51

Utente Attivo
28 Feb 2013
2.927
166
63
Lombardia
a me rimane il dubbio che non hai verificato "SQL Server Surface Area Configuration"
hai verificato anche il firewall ?
 

eleinad85

Nuovo Utente
2 Ago 2010
17
0
0
si ho verificato e la spunta su consenti connessioni esterne ci sta, sul firewall come la vedo se la porta 1443 è aperta?
 

marino51

Utente Attivo
28 Feb 2013
2.927
166
63
Lombardia
ho risolto con (LocalDB)\MSSQLLocalDB , all'interno della cartella istance di sql server all'interno di appdata/local ecc... ci sono due instanze con nome MSSQLLocalDB e v11.0 ,provando la prima mi si connette sia da management e da visual studio ma l'altra non la riconosce...è strano io avevo sempre usato mssqlserver forse con il 2015 hanno cambiato qualcosa mah
giuro che non sarei mai arrivato a capire che potevi sbagliare il nome dell'instanza ....